Marnie Stern

Marnie Stern is already a legendary shredder, the type of guitarist who plays with the fieriest intensity she can find. But on her new self-titled album, released last month on Kill Rock Stars, Stern goes less steel, more softness – the songs still jolt and yelp with her usual ferocity, but their subject matter starkly recounts Stern’s grief over lost love and tragedies in ways that her previous material did not. “It’s emotional,” she told me on a recent phone call. “I’m such a vulnerable person… I felt like this was a big growth.” The words may be mournful, the lyrics may be poignantly sad, but the music channels Stern’s rampant spirit, flying high as ever. “I’m always hopeful, dammit,” she says. “I’m a fucking fighter.” With Witch Gardens.
